KUALA LUMPUR – A study by think tank Iman Research has revealed that some Malaysians still speak highly of former prime minister Najib Razak, citing transformative policies introduced during his administration. Research director Aziff Azuddin said respondents expressed nostalgia, highlighting initiatives such as the Urban Transformation Centres (UTC) which made services more accessible to youths. He noted that many felt Najib’s policies demonstrated genuine care for the people, contrasting with current perceptions of government shortcomings. Aziff suggested that today’s administration is seen as lacking in policies that directly improve lives and foster a sense of inclusion.
